Format and Obligations

Like each local commercial station in the UK, Radio Midlands has obligations with regard to its programmes, including its music and local content. These obligations are set out in the station Format which forms part of our Public File.

News Bulletin Schedule

Radio Midlands broadcasts 24 hours news bulletins, 7 days a week our news bulletins supplemented with the latest local and national stories, weather, sport, showbiz and entertainment news. Our news is provided by a third party called Radio News Hub.

Programme Production

Programming within weekday daytimes is not regularly automated. Off-peak programming is generally live with some programmes automated. These shows may be live in times of adverse weather or other relevant circumstances.

Music Policy

Radio Midlands is licensed to play “Mainstream Music.” Our music focuses on mainstream pop songs alongside classic chart hits from the last twenty years.
